Swap-and-fit weapon parts for 30 Minutes Missions

The Bandai 5061327 - 1/144 Scale W-09 Option Parts Set 3 supplies modular weaponry designed to attach neatly to 30 Minutes Missions frames. The focus on interchangeability means modellers can experiment with form and function while keeping build time low.

Specifications

  • Scale: 1/144
  • Color Separation: Multi-color molded parts; painting optional to refine appearance
  • Assembly Type: Snap-fit

Bandai 5061327 - 1/144 Scale W-09 Option Parts Set 3 is a practical upgrade for enthusiasts seeking quick, reversible customisation for their 30 Minutes Missions models.
